The disappearance was reported on' Saturday of a resident of Greymouth Mr Samuel Itothera, of 85 Tamili Street. The matter is at present surrounded with mystery, and the relatives of the missing man are naturally con- | sumed with anxiety, as there have J been no tidings whatever of him since | Friday evening, when, as far as can j he learned, the last place at which J he was known to visit was Dobson | Surgery, after leaving which he completely disappeared.
